Max Bassitt (Picture included)
LIMA ? Max D. Bassitt, age 87, passed away March 8, 2017, at 7:10 am, at the Lima Memorial Health System. Max was born August 24, 1929 in Lima, OH, to Oak D. and Susan (Barr) Bassitt who preceded him in death. On April 2, 1953 he married Marlette J. (Barber) Bassitt who preceded him in death on August 17, 2013.
Max was a Millwright with the Lima Ford Engine Plant from which he retired in 2003. He was a veteran of the U.S. Army and served during the Korean War. Max was a lifetime member of the VFW #1275 and he enjoyed mowing the grass and putting around in the garage.
Max is survived by his 2 daughters; Teresa (Todd) Zapp of Lima, OH and Dianna Bassitt of Lima, OH, 3 grandchildren; Angela (Steve) Bartholomew, Penny (Tony) Palin and William Max Warner, 8 great grandchildren, a brother, Sam (Barb) Bassitt of Lima, OH and a sister, Corrine Brown of Lafayette, OH.
He was preceded in death by 4 brothers; Royce, John, Ralph and Bobby Bassitt, 2 sisters; Alice Johns and Dorothy Doctor.
